Lists of ways of handling Pvp

I hope you didn’t think i forgot to post the list when the Thread got closed. It may have opened sooner than expected but i still haven’t forgotten.

  1. Fight Back
    a. Do it to the best of your ability if u so wish
    b. If you’re forced into it, might as well try to get a good fight in… right…?
    c. If you’re forced into it given your preparedness at least you can be the most unfun annoying thing to fight against ever.

  2. Reset
    a. If all is lost anyways… Might as well just starve them of any semblance of fighting at least right…? Half felt directly served victories are always something that feel good i hear~

  3. Serverhop
    a. As annoying and likely infuriatingly it can be, this can be used as a last resort if you can see the person coming up to attack you. By harnessing the RL, DW or Both logging skills (Assuming you played them and if not good) you too can utilize this skill.

  4. Running away.
    a1. I bet you’re glad to see this option somewhat be back now that the weird wacky dashing exhaustion thing we saw is gone now huh?
    a2. If u have high enough Agility, especially if you have agility potions and the like then running away just might be the way for you~

  5. Don’t have more than 100k+ Renown
    a. High renown = A Legal Non-existent Contract was signed that you withhold the rights to complain about Renown loss and SOME of Pvp Encounters. No Renown refunds
    image
    This includes you at ur now newfound 490k to 460k renown last i saw you.

    b. You can quickly serverhop/hunt the desired Deckhands available and then reset your Renown. Or if you’re into a little risk and slightly gurantees you can hunt for the oh so precious 200k renown requirement Legendary Deck Hands, and then immediately reset ur Renown.

(Do note that having Renown well below this or not is not enough to gurantee no Pvp situations.)

  1. Island Hopping.
    a. I know too well of this experience personally awhile ago before the Brewing Update. Hopping around Islands when being chased and then logging if ur able to do all of it is likely to make the person either give up or be frustrated at being unable to catch up/find you.

  2. Potions.
    a. Love Gels are likely to end any pvp situation right there. If they are of the Sweating Variety that have some of their own then simply carry 10-20x more than the amount of love potions they have.
    b. Ironskin Gels are also a nice option to help stop a fight as they are now likely so slow that they almost don’t have the hopes of catching up to you if you combine #4~
    c. Slowness Gels (I see you’ve read the new Balance Doc additions that are now hopefully applying for v1.14 haven’t you.) Much like Ironskin it’ll have the same efffect and it’ll be more funny if you stack them w/ it too.

getting 200k renown for legendary deckhands doesn’t work, since deckhands level up based on your renown too. 10k renown levels up a legendary deckhand once (and you can’t lose it or else you have to get back to where you were before it keeps going up), which is sometimes required to make them stronger (looking at speed deckhands especially)
